Job Duties

  • Prepares high-quality food items according to standardized recipes and instructions to meet production, delivery and service schedules
  • Serves meals or prepares for delivery by using correct portioning, meeting outlined standards, ensuring that food is at the correct temperature and is attractive and tasty
  • Tastes all prepared food items
  • Uses established ticket collection procedures during service
  • Responsible for records from area worked during service periods
  • Cleans kitchen after preparation and serving, maintaining high standards of cleanliness
  • Stores or discards excess food in accordance with safe food-handling procedures
  • Keeps refrigerators and storerooms clean and neat
  • Ensures food and supply items are stored per standards
  • Operates and maintains kitchen equipment as instructed
  • Assists in production planning, record keeping and reporting as required
  • Assists in the ordering and receiving of all food and supplies as required
  • Reports needed maintenance, faulty equipment or accidents to the supervisor immediately
  • Attends in-service and safety meetings
  • Maintains good working relationships with coworkers, customers, administrators and managers
  • Performs job safely while maintaining a clean, safe work environment
  • Performs other duties as assigned
  • Ensures proper presentation, portion control and maintenance of serving temperatures
  • follows HACCP standards
  • Personal commitment to your own safety and that of others
  • Abides by all company policies and procedures including the use of medium weight cut gloves, oven mitts, fryer gloves, slip-resistant shoes and proper lifting techniques
